DIY Macramé Plant Hangers
Macramé plant hangers are a quintessential bohemian element that adds a touch of elegance to your outdoor space. To create your own, start with cotton rope and wooden beads. Basic knots like the square knot and half-hitch can be combined to form unique patterns. Hang your plants at varying heights to create a dynamic visual effect, making your space feel more expansive and lush. This is just one of the many ideas to enhance your outdoor oasis.

Creating a Layered Rug Oasis
Layering rugs is a fundamental aspect of creating a bohemian outdoor space. Begin with a weather-resistant outdoor rug as your base, then layer smaller, patterned rugs on top. This technique adds depth, defines seating areas, and introduces various textures and comfort to your hard surfaces.
Rug Type | Benefits | Considerations |
---|---|---|
Weather-Resistant Outdoor Rugs | Durable, easy to clean | May lack organic texture |
Natural Fiber Rugs (Jute, Sisal) | Authentic boho texture, eco-friendly | May require more protection, seasonal use |
By layering rugs and incorporating weather-resistant cushions and upcycled throws, you can create a cozy textile haven that embodies the essence of bohemian style. Don’t forget to secure your layered rugs with non-slip pads to prevent shifting.

Thrift Store Furniture Transformation Tips
When searching for vintage furniture, look for wrought iron pieces that can withstand various climates, including Atlanta’s. These durable items can be refreshed with new paint. Wooden furniture made from teak or cedar is also ideal as it weathers beautifully over time. Don’t forget to inspect pieces thoroughly for structural integrity and test all moving parts and joints.
DIY Pallet Seating with Bohemian Flair
Creating pallet seating is a cost-effective way to add bohemian flair to your outdoor space. You can upcycle old pallets into comfortable seating areas by adding cushions and throws. This not only adds a layer of comfort but also incorporates your personal style into the design.
Creating Character with Paint and Patina
Paint is a transformative tool for creating character in vintage furniture. Techniques like distressed finishes and color washing can add age and story to newer pieces. Experimenting with unexpected color combinations, such as turquoise with copper accents, creates furniture with bohemian personality.
Furniture Type | Restoration Technique | Bohemian Touch |
---|---|---|
Wooden | Dry brushing to highlight grain | Vibrant color accents |
Metal | Patination for verdigris effects | Copper or brass accents |
Wicker/Rattan | Refreshing with natural fibers | Layered textiles and throws |

Handcrafted Lanterns from Everyday Items
Create unique lanterns using everyday items like old jars, bottles, or metal containers. Simply add a solar-powered light inside, and you’ll have a beautiful, eco-friendly lighting solution. This DIY project not only adds a personal touch to your garden but also reduces waste.
Creating String Light Canopies
String lights can instantly elevate the ambiance of your Boho garden. Create a canopy effect by draping string lights over a pergola or a gazebo. This will add a whimsical touch and create a sense of seclusion, making your outdoor space feel more intimate.
DIY Solar-Powered Pathway Lighting
Solar-powered pathway lighting is both sustainable and practical. You can create custom solar lights using repurposed containers like colored glass bottles or terracotta pots. Position these lights along your garden pathways to highlight special features and create a magical ambiance at night.
Some key considerations for pathway lighting include staggering lights at irregular intervals to create a more organic feel, and incorporating different heights to add visual interest. By doing so, you’ll not only guide movement through your garden but also add depth and interest to nighttime exploration.

Seasonal Adaptations for Year-Round Enjoyment
Embracing the seasons is key to maintaining a captivating bohemian outdoor retreat that feels fresh and exciting. By making a few thoughtful adjustments, you can enjoy your outdoor space throughout the year.
Weatherproofing Your Boho Elements
To ensure your outdoor bohemian space remains inviting, it’s crucial to weatherproof your elements. This includes using durable textiles and protective treatments for your furniture and decor. By doing so, you’ll protect your investment in quality cushions and rugs.
Seasonal Decor Swaps
Seasonal decor swaps refresh your bohemian outdoor space, allowing you to respond to changing weather conditions while keeping your retreat vibrant. Transitioning textiles seasonally—such as switching to lighter fabrics in summer and heavier ones in winter—maintains comfort and protects your investment. Adjusting your color palette and incorporating seasonal natural elements as temporary accents also helps. Mixing different textures and elements creates a visually appealing mix that keeps your space engaging.
Season | Textile Choices | Color Palette | Natural Accents |
---|---|---|---|
Spring | Lighter cottons, linens | Brighter, vibrant hues | Spring blossoms |
Summer | Durable outdoor fabrics | Vibrant, bold colors | Summer shells, flowers |
Autumn | Heavier wools, velvets | Richer, deeper tones | Autumn leaves |
Winter | Warm, insulating textiles | Deep, cozy colors | Winter evergreen branches |
